このツアーはリンコン デ ラ ビエハ火山のふもとで行われ、他のツアーでは提供されないさまざまな種類のアクティビティが用意されています。この 8 時間のツアーでは、4 つの異なるアクティビティを行うことができます。ロック クライミング、ラッペリング、フェレート ウォールを組み合わせたキャノピー ツアーに加えて、リオ コロラドでのチュービングと温泉リラクゼーションをお楽しみください。

This adventure was one of the highlights of our trip. We went in November 2019 and enjoyed it very much! PROS: Excellent communication. Carlos was very kind, spoke perfect English, and taught us a lot about Costa Rica on our drive to and from our adventure. There IS water on hand so you can get a drink before and after your ziplining (what they call canopy tour). The food was excellent!! Carlos speaks perfect English so it's easy to communicate. The Guides who actually ran the ziplining and tubing communicated well and were very fun, kind, and helpful. (Carlos stays with the van and our backpacks and was very trustworthy). I've ziplined several times with the ultimate being a 1/2 day 15 line zipline in the jungle of Honduras- but this was a very good 2nd. Some other groups did rafting in the river but the tubes were a blast and the rafters were wishing they were in tubes. You have the option of a photographer capturing pics during the rafting part of the tour ($35). He did a great job & got some great shots that were very clear. We bought them. Well worth the money. CONS: My biggest CON is that the description says, "The perfect ride takes you to see the volcano, and from the savannas to the hot springs for a mud wrap." There was never anything to do with a volcano (which was a very big disappointment to me). AFTER I asked about the volcano Carlos pointed to some very distant mountains from the roadway on our drive to and from the adventure and told us which one was a volcano. The mud "wrap" was actually a man painting sulfur mud on our bodies with a fat paintbrush. then you continue standing to let it dry. There's no "wrap" (or mud "baths" just fyi). It smells like sulfur of course which isn't a pleasant smell but still a healthy and neat thing to do & I would do it again. Horseback riding was slow and kinda boring to me...This one is just personal preference and I knew there'd be horseback riding before I booked the tour but I was under the impression it was at the foot of volcanos so I was fine with it. It was a good means to get to the river for rafting but just a bit slow-paced for my liking. Again, someone who never has the opportunity to ride a horse may put this in the PROS category.
